Spring Breakout Rosters Released

The New York Mets’ top prospects will take on the top prospects from the Washington Nationals on March 15 at 3:10 p.m. ET. SNY will broadcast the game from Clover Park in Port St. Lucie. It’s part of a single admission doubleheader with the New York Mets major league team playing at 6:10 p.m. ET. Willets Point Project Earns Key Approval, Renderings Released

The New York City Planning Commission unanimously voted to approve NYCFC’s Willets Point stadium, the second phase of a massive project that includes a 25,000-seat arena that will be directly across Seaver Way from Citi Field.
